What is Hand Embroidery?

Hand embroidery is a traditional technique where designs are stitched onto fabric entirely by hand using a needle and thread. This slow and skilled process allows artisans to create intricate patterns, textures, and detailed motifs that machines cannot replicate.

In vintage textiles, hand embroidery reflects true craftsmanship, with each stitch carrying slight variations that make every piece unique. Minor irregularities or signs of wear over time are natural and add to the authenticity and charm of the fabric.

Hand embroidered work is often seen in floral designs, borders, and decorative motifs, enhancing the richness and character of fabrics such as cotton, silk, and heritage weaves.
